This paper presents principles of optical position measurement methods based on opto-electronic gate. The opto-electronic gate increases the resolution by using a CCD line sensor instead of a simple photo detector. The use of the CCD line sensor increases the range and precision of measurement. Two optical measurement methods will be introduced in this article. These methods were implemented and verified on developed opto-electronic gate. Basic principles of these methods, configuration of measuring set-up and main results will be described in this article. We will also introduce innovative and powerful concept of opto-electronic gate hardware construction.
